Nov. 11, 1963 - Attorney-General at the accident-place in Lengede: At Lengede, where the rescue sad is working with greatest hurry to save the eleven miners, mine-director Stein has hold a new press-conference at Tuesday-evening. There the Attorney-General Erich Topf from Hildesheim has come unexpectedly. He is the leader of the preliminary proceedings, which is on the way in connection with the mine-accident. Topf said to the journalists, that it must be make clear how the accident could happen and if someone is to accuse. Photo show Attorney-General Erich Topf (in the middle) and Mine-Director Stein (right) during the press-conference
